pussycat
noun/ˈpʊsiˌkæt/
Frequency rank: #16,478 most common English word
Meaning
a gentle, kind, or harmless person (informal); also a domestic cat.

Example sentence
Everyone loves him because he looks fierce but is really just pussycat at heart.
Synonyms & related words
- softie
- sweetheart
- gentle
- darling
